In a recent Facebook post, the Irvine Police Department shared aerial video footage relating to the recent arrest of a pair of attempted burglary suspects in Irvine.

The video shows officers apprehending the suspects in an Irvine field, just yards from a steep embankment. IPD credited support from the Irvine Police Department Drone Unit for helping apprehend these suspects.

In the post, IPD detailed the Quail Hill arrest, which was made on Saturday, May 21 in Shady Canyon. Authorities reported that residents called IPD after communicating with the two-masked suspects via the home’s security system.

The suspects fled the property once the homeowners announced themselves through the camera’s interface.

After fleeing, the suspects hid in the canyon area of Shady Canyon. Meanwhile, IPD set up a parameter with aerial support from Anaheim Police Department.

At least one of the suspects can be seen in the video trying to climb up a steep embankment prior to being apprehended by officers.

A vehicle, believed to be used by the suspects, was found nearby. Inside IPD reportedly found a loaded “ghost gun” and a two-way radio.

Two suspects were arrested in Irvine and booked on attempted burglary charges at Orange County Jail.
